[ ] Key ceremony step 7 — FlagForge rollout framework. Reviewer: confirm both custodians were present when the signing key for the rollout-gate service was regenerated, and that the old key was revoked in the same session. Verify the ceremony log hash matches the witness copy. Once confirmed, unseal the escrow envelope using the recovery passphrase printed below.

recovery phrase for tafop-fawep: zorwyn-ulaox

# Service Accounts: String Extraction

The `extract-i18n` script pulls translatable strings from all Bramblewick repos and pushes them to the Glossa service. It runs under the `i18n-extractor` service account. Do not run it under your personal account; Glossa rate-limits individual users aggressively. The account has write access to the staging catalog only. Set the token in your shell before invoking the script. The current staging token is below.

API key for kahap-kafog: zpat15_6qzxZ7YR8aDwjmp

Leadership Review Briefing — Currency-Hedging Decision

For branch managers: the treasury group at Halverton Industries has recommended hedging 70% of projected crown-denominated receivables for the next four quarters. Forward contracts lock rates near current levels; option collars cover the remainder. The cost is roughly 0.4% of hedged value, judged acceptable against recent volatility from the Varneland market. Branches should reflect hedged rates in pricing models. Further context appears below.

board note of yafop-hawep: Project Gorius slips by one quarter because of the supplier delay.

Plugin authors targeting the new module endpoints should note that the previous shared credential expired at the end of last sprint, which is why calls to /users/* currently return 403. A replacement credential has been issued with the same scopes (read:profile, write:session) and a 90-day lifetime. Please update your plugin manifests before the compatibility shim is removed. The new internal API key is provided below.

gateway credential: kto7_yV41IWH